1. Налаштуйте службу часу роботи Windows, щоб частіше оновлювати час.
Панель управління -> Дата та час -> вкладка Інтернет-час.
Поставте прапорець "Синхронізувати з сервером часу в Інтернеті" Якщо не вибрано жодного сервера, виберіть "time.windows.com" або "pool.ntp.org".
Це автоматично встановлює час один раз на тиждень, який повинен тримати ваш комп'ютер протягом декількох секунд від потрібного часу. Якщо ви використовуєте важливий сервер, можливо, вам доведеться його встановлювати частіше. Для цього вам потрібно відредагувати реєстр.
Перейдіть до H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\W32Time\TimeProviders\
NtpClient
та перевірте значення SpecialPollInterval
. Це за секунди.
За замовчуванням - 604800, це кількість секунд за тиждень. Для щоденних перевірок часу вибирайте 86400. Якщо ви не маєте особливих вимог, вам не потрібно більше ніж щодня. Чотири години було б кожні 14400.
2: Налаштуйте систему для примусового оновлення часу на завантаження.
Для примусового оновлення вам потрібно запустити такі функції як адміністратор (або система):
SC START w32time task_started
Отже, щоб примусити оновлення під час завантаження, потрібно запустити цю команду як адміністратор. Це можна зробити, використовуючи Планувальник завдань. Для цього виконайте такі дії як адміністратор:
schtasks /CREATE /TN "Set Time On Start" /SC ONSTART /RU SYSTEM /TR "SC START w32time task_started"